Westchester County police say they recovered a body from the Hudson River near the location where they believe a Brooklyn man drowned on Tuesday.
Authorities have not yet identified the body as 47-year-old Alex Desouza but say it fits his description.
Police say the body was discovered by a fisherman about half a mile off the shore on Friday.
Desouza was on a fishing trip when he decided to take a dip in the river and likely drowned.
